Academica Nevada is proud to celebrate Mr. Anthony (Tony) York, Director of School Safety, for receiving the 2025 National School Safety Lifetime Achievement Award at the 21st Annual National School Safety Conference, held July 29–August 1, 2025, in Las Vegas, Nevada.

This prestigious award recognizes Tony’s 36+ years of dedicated service in law enforcement and school safety, highlighting his unwavering commitment to creating secure and supportive learning environments for students and staff across Academica’s network of schools.

Reflecting on the honor, Tony shared:

“Today was a huge day in my professional life. After years in law enforcement and school safety, I was incredibly honored to receive a Lifetime Achievement Award. It’s very humbling, and I’m filled with gratitude for the people, events, and memories that have made this journey possible.”

The National School Safety Conference, hosted by the School Safety Advocacy Council, is internationally recognized as the most comprehensive conference focused on school safety and security. Bringing together leading experts, law enforcement professionals, and educators from around the world, the conference provides innovative strategies and best practices to improve school safety.
